ElPal Posted January 28, 2015 Report Share Posted January 28, 2015 NOTE: Zone name should be Northeast Milan - Milan Central Station Area Using your PRICELINE links as always, I purchased this deal being $114 per night (or $132 per night with fees) and got the Hotel Bristol. Details shown before purchase were only that it had a guest rating of 7+ and that it has free internet. Note, prior to purchasing this deal, using your links I tried several bids and rebids and closed out and went back in via your link for each adding of rebid zones. Bidded for the North East - Central Station zone and also for the Downtown Duomo zone separately and with rebids. Bid in increments from $90, $95, $100, $105, $110 and all were rejected for both zones and no rebids were offered. It was at this point that we decided to take the express deal. I then activated Priceline's price guarantee. I have just looked at hotelscombined and saw that this same property could have been purchased and had included breakfast for a cheaper rate. Cheeky Price.line won't use any site that doesn't contain a breakdown of the room rate and fees even if the total is less so the $19 per night option wasn't one that we could get Priceline to honour but the $9 per night cheaper option was one that they have honoured and refunded 200% of the difference. All without having to make a phone call - use the Priceline chat function to do it. Link to comment

Has anyone else had this experience where if there isn't a breakdown showing room rate and fees and charges that even if the total price charged by the third party website is lower than Price.line's price, it will not honour its Best Price Guarantee? thereuare Posted January 29, 2015 Report Share Posted January 29, 2015 Yes, i believe i recall a few instances here and there... the BRG is based upon room rate only, so if there is no breakdown, there is no way to validate the claim.
